"Membership" 
  Minimal Requirements

In general, for membership in the Wounded Warriors R.A. the applicant must prove initial eligibility by providing a copy of his/her DD214 and have been evaluated to have a service-connected disability of 10% or greater, and be able to provide proof. Additional requirements include, but are not limited to: having served in any branch of the Armed Forces in an active duty status for a minimum of two (2) years, unless discharged for medical reasons; National Guard and Reserve members must have served for a minimum of six (6) years or have been on active duty to meet the two (2) year requirement; time requirement will be waived for applicants who have served in any combat zone, which must be reflected on the applicants form DD214; form DD214 must demonstrate any discharge other than “Dishonorable” as a condition of release from active duty. Exceptions to this requirement will be on a "case-by-case" basis.
A signed SF-180 must be provided to the Wounded Warriors R.A. with the Membership Application to verify and receive official "undeleted" DD214 on each applicant.

Applicants for the Wounded Warriors Auxiliary are exempt from the disability requirement and may consist of non-riding, service-connected disabled vets; nonservice-connected disabled vets; non-disabled vets; and immediate family members of Wounded Warriors R.A. Members.
Applicants for the Wounded Warriors Auxiliary that wish to receive recognition as a "Veteran Member" must also meet the above requirements, with the exception of service-connected disability status.

All applicants will be expected to pass through a Trainee Member period, of 3 - 6 months. This is NOT a "Prospect Period" (we do not have "Prospects"), and is used to educate all new members on what this association is about and for; to learn how to ride as a group (pack) safely; what is or is not acceptable behavior in the general public; and what is or is not acceptable when participating in events with other associations and/or clubs. Exceptions to this requirement are on a "case-by-case" basis.

All applicants will be accepted as Active, Junior Members, provided there is not more than one (1) NO vote cast by the Post Membership.
Applicants accepted for Active Membership will affirm, or reaffirm, their oath of loyalty to the United States of America.
All Active Members (Auxiliary Members are exempt) will be required to demonstrate weapons proficiency (personal choice of handgun and long gun) at least once a year, in honor of our military history. Weapons must be "legal" and legally owned.
Any Applicant or Member found to have falsified or provided inaccurate information on his/her application or form DD214 will be immediately expelled from the Association "dishonorably".

 Motorcycles

1). All Wounded Warriors R.A. Members must own at least one (1) motorcycle that is of 650 c.c. or greater, and capable of keeping up at all times. Although not required, it is recommended that members own “American Iron” (Harley Davidson preferred), after all, we are "American Veterans"!
2). Motorcycle must meet the legal requirements of the state in which it is registered, and MUST be legally owned (NO STOLEN BIKES OR PARTS!!!).
3). Motorcycle may be stock, custom, or cruiser. (Exception: The Dedicated Chase Vehicle Driver may be excused from this rule by consensus of local Post Officers).
4). Any exceptions will be considered on a “case by case” basis at the Post level. Examples are: Veterans with disabilities that are unable to ride a 2-wheeler, and the only “reasonable” option is a foreign made or “home-built” 3-wheeler.
5). Members of the Wounded Warriors Auxiliary are exempt from the above motorcycle requirements however, if they wish to ride with the Wounded Warriors R.A., they must then follow the above requirements.
